You need to play at least 5 ranked rounds as hack to saturate & be eligible for Amateur.
When your average score is equal or smaller than 100 you go from Hack to Amateur.
You need to play at least 10 ranked rounds as amateur to saturate & be eligible for Pro.
When your average score is equal or smaller than 80 you go from Amateur to Pro..
You need to play at least 20 ranked rounds as Pro to saturate & be eligible for Tour Pro.
When your average score is equal or smaller than 72 you go from pro to Tour Pro.
You need to play at least 25 ranked rounds as Tour pro to saturate & be eligible for Master.
When your average score is equal or smaller than 67 you go from Tour Pro to Master.
You need to play at least 40 ranked rounds as Master to saturate & be eligible for Tour Master.
When your average score is equal or smaller than 63 you go from Master to Tour Master.
You need to play at least 50 ranked rounds as Tour Master to saturate & be eligible for Legend.
When your average score is equal or smaller than 61 you go from Tour Master to Legend.
You need to play at least 500 ranked rounds as Legend to to saturate & be eligible for Tour Legend.
When your average score is equal or smaller than 60 you go from Legend to Tour Legend.
You need to play at least 200 ranked rounds as Tour Legend to to saturate & be eligible for Champion .
When your average score is equal or smaller than 59 you go from Tour Legend to Champion .
You need to play another 200 ranked rounds as a Champion to saturate .
You need to jump through 10,000 hoops before you receive an exclusive personal invitation before reaching Tour Champion.

Emoticons are "emotional icons" for messaging.Also known as "smileys", these modern-day glyph shapes are used to add emotion and style to email. Emoticons, when used well, can add the subtleties of vocal inflection, facial expression, and body language to a written note.
Emoticon use is actually quite simple: you type simple keyboard characters and view the majority of these shapes sideways. It is particularly useful when the mood of your written message could be easily misconstrued.
Example 1a:
Yeah, but you're never on time, anyways.
Example 1b:
Yeah, but you're never on time, anyways. ;-)
Notice above how example 1a has an ambiguous mood, and could easily be taken as a cutting remark. Example 1b, however, conveys a warmth and jokingness by simply adding the three emoticon characters for winking: ;-)
Here is another emoticon example:
Example 2a:
I'm looking forward to Friday night.
Example 2b:
I'm looking forward to Friday night. @>--->----
Example 2a is strictly a statement. Example 2b, with the rose flower emoticon, is a statement with innuendo. Definitely more romance factor with example 2b!Emoticon "smileys" are not for all correspondences, especially not for professional business documents.

Emoticons, however, are very common in personal emails in an informal setting, or in chatrooms and online discussion forums.

The classic "smiley" emoticon above was created in 1982 by a Carnegie Mellon student named Scott Fahlman. He was spurred to do this when a fellow student's bulletin board joke was misunderstood.
